Guidelines for Pediatric Radiotherapy Simulation: A Report From the Children's Oncology Group Radiation Oncology Discipline

open access: yesPediatric Blood &Cancer, EarlyView.
ABSTRACT Pediatric radiation therapy presents unique challenges compared to adult treatments, including those of immobilization, potential need for sedation, and the critical importance of accurate, reproducible positioning. Additionally, heightened attention to imaging doses is necessary to minimize long‐term toxicity in survivors.

On the moments of random variables uniformly distributed over a polytope

open access: yesInternational Journal of Mathematics and Mathematical Sciences, 1997
Suppose X=(X1,X2,…,Xn) is a random vector uniformly distributed over a polytope. In this note, the author derives a formula for E(XirXjs…), (the expected value of XirXjs…), in terms of the extreme points of the polytope.
